Abstract
An Act to regulate the growing of quality wine. The Act defines at the outset its sphere of application and contains a definition clause relating to various terms therein employed. Article 5 prescribes the features of soil on which vine plants for quality wine can be grown. Article 17 deals with the Wine Fund, its statute, its members and its supervisory and executive board. Finally, the Act outlines the penalties in case of violation. The Act consists of of 26 articles.
